Located in the stunning Black Hills region near Lead, South Dakota, Kirk Trail Head on the George S Mickelson Trail offers a unique snapshot of natural beauty. This trail head serves as a gateway to the renowned 109-mile George S Mickelson Trail, a former railroad transformed into an inviting path for outdoor enthusiasts. What makes this destination especially noteworthy is its serene setting amidst lush forestry, flowing streams, and striking rock formations.
The area is rich in history, having once been a bustling route for steam engines hauling cargo during the Black Hills Gold Rush. Today, the trail presents cyclists, hikers, and runners with breathtaking views of pine forests, meandering creeks, and towering cliffs. Keep an eye out for local wildlife such as deer and various bird species that inhabit this vibrant ecosystem. Whether you're drawn to the gentle rush of the creek or the whispering pines, Kirk Trail Head provides a refreshing escape into nature's embrace.
